Kester James Finley is an author of paranormal and supernatural urban fantasy books. His work includes "The Keeper Chronicles" series and a fantasy superhero novella series titled, "The AOA".

Living in Florida, Kester grew up in the backwoods of Zephyrhills. The country life with its slower pace, and its mix of colorful characters eager to share, inspired him to write.

Fascinated by the supernatural, he has spent time studying the paranormal and its history while enjoying the world of superheroes and magic. He is a proud geek, a lover of comics, a horror-film junkie, and a damn good role player.

He currently resides in Spring Hill whiling away the hours writing, trying to figure out what he wants to be when he grows up, what to have for dinner

Kester James Finley My inspiration for 'Bitter Awakenings' came about due to my love of several different things compiled into one fantastic adventure. Growing up, I love…moreMy inspiration for 'Bitter Awakenings' came about due to my love of several different things compiled into one fantastic adventure. Growing up, I loved comics and anything relating to superheroes and "teams" where everyone contributed something to the overall plot or situation. I also grew up loving fantasy, magic, and the supernatural. I wanted to include as much as possible into my book while ensuring that the characters felt real, faced real threats, and ultimately dealt with life beyond their normal world in a sweeping epic that could showcase it all. :) (less)
